I'm having a hard time figuring out how to use filters to search for, for example, 'Show me all my swap list coins for Suriname?"

I have 11 Suriname types in my collection and 1 type on my on my swap list (which is also one if the 11, so 11 types total that I have). 

If I pull up the Catalog search with default values (circulating or come, etc) and only modify ‘Suriname’ in issuer and  ‘Yes’ on ‘Available for swap’ then I expect to get one result….but instead I get 36.

My first thought was to combine ‘Available For Swap = Yes' and “My Collection = in”, expecting it to AND them together (much as it ANDs “Gregorian Date = 1960” and “Reference = KM 9”)…..but it seems to OR them together yielding an answer of 11 instead of 1.

Is this intended behavior?    
How do I search for just my coins to swap from Suriname and get back just the one type?

“Available for swap” means it's available to everyone.  It's not reporting if you have any for swap. It's reporting if any one of the 300,000 has it for swap. This should give what you want:
